Cape Nagasaki-bana, located in the southernmost end of the Satsuma-hanto Peninsula, is a beautiful land blessed with mild weather and flowers that bloom all the year round.

In the flower theme park Flower Park Kagoshima, where 400 kinds of plants are displayed in their natural environment, as many as 400,000 plants in all, you can enjoy the flowers of each season. In Nagasaki-bana Parking Garden, where tropical and subtropical plants grow, you can also enjoy delightful shows put on by orangutans and flamingos.

Mt. Kaimon-dake, 924 meters above sea level and ranked as one of the hundred best mountains in Japan, is the symbol of the southernmost part of the Satsuma-hanto Peninsula, and is also known as Satsuma-Fuji. It belongs to Kirishima-Yaku National Park, and because there are no other high mountains nearby, you can enjoy a panoramic view from any location. The mountain trails are well laid out, and from the peak you are treated to a lovely view of Cape Sata to the east, and on clear days you can also enjoy a distant view of Tane-ga-shima, Yaku-shima, and the smoking Io-jima Islands.

Directions

From Tokyo:
[Air] 1h 40 min from Haneda to Kagoshima Airport, and 1h 25 min from the airport to Ibusuki by bus. 6 min from Ibusuki to Yamakawa Station by JR Ibusuki-Makurazaki Line (rapid train), and 17 min from Yamakawa to Nagasaki-bana, or 26 min to Kaimon-sanroku by bus.
[Rail] 5h from Tokyo to Hakata Station by JR Tokaido-Sanyo Shinkansen Line. 1h 36 min from Hakata to Shin-Yatsushiro Station by JR Kagoshima Line (limited express), and 35 min to Kagoshima Chuo (Central) Station by JR Tsubame Shinkansen Line. 1h from Kagoshima Central Station to Ibusuki by JR Ibusuki-Makurazaki Line (rapid train).

 

From Osaka:
[Air] 1h 10 min from Itami or Kansai International Airport to Kagoshima Airport.
[Rail] 2h 25 min from Shin-Osaka to Hakata Station by Shinkansen.
